INTRODUCING ISOLVED: THE ALL-IN-ONE HUMAN CAPITAL MANAGEMENT SOLUTION

isolved is a human capital management (HCM) software company that provides a platform to help customers manage their employees’ HR, payroll, and benefits administration. Their platform integrates all these functions into a single, unified solution. Here, this can help customers streamline their HR processes, improve data accuracy, and reduce administrative workload. By using isolved, customers can automate many manual tasks, such as processing payroll and tracking time and attendance, which can help free up time and resources for other important tasks. Additionally, they offer an employee self-service portal, which can help improve communication and engagement between employees and the HR department.

CELAYIX AND ISOLVED INTEGRATION

Celayix’s integration with isolved provides a more comprehensive solution for managing employee scheduling and HR processes. The integration between the two systems can allow for seamless data exchange. As a result, eliminates the need for manual data entry and reduces the risk of errors.

Benefits of Celayix and iSolved Partnership

Here are some examples of how Celayix integrates with isolved:

  1. Automated Payroll Processing: Celayix can send employee work hours and overtime to isolved. This can then automatically calculate payroll and benefits information.
  2. Time and Attendance Tracking: Celayix can track employee attendance and automatically update the information in isolved. This makes it easier for HR to monitor and manage time off requests.
  3. Employee Self-Service: isolved’s employee self-service portal can be integrated with Celayix. Resultantly, this allows employees to view their schedules, request time off, and make updates to their personal information.
  4. Improved Scheduling: Celayix can use information from isolved, such as employee availability, skills, and certifications, to generate optimized schedules for the business and its employees.

The integration between Celayix and isolved can help organizations streamline their HR and scheduling processes, improve data accuracy, and increase efficiency and productivity.
